Subject: Intern cohort arriving Monday — overnight prep

Hi night team,

Twelve interns from the Larkhaven graduate scheme arrive Monday at 08:30, before day staff are fully in. Please set out the welcome packs on the Ashmere reception counter, check the visitor log is fresh, and unlock the orientation room on floor 1 by 08:00. Their badges won't be active until noon, so escort anyone who arrives early. The temporary door code for the orientation room is:

badge for yahif-bahaf: bdg-XUBUM-7

Welcome to the Fleetwise reporting rotation. Each Monday, the fuel-usage report aggregates pump transactions from the Haulrock depot network and reconciles them against odometer logs in TripGrid. New team members should verify the aggregation job completed before the weekly eng sync; discrepancies above 2% get flagged to Marisol on the logistics side. The report service pulls raw data through the Pumplog ingest API, which requires authenticated access for every fetch. To run the report locally, configure your client with the key below.

API key for yagag-fawif: zpat4_Gful

## Runbook: SplitRail Assignment Service

SplitRail assigns users to A/B buckets. Stateless; hash-based assignment, so restarts are safe. If experiments skew, check the salt config first — never edit it live. Rollbacks go through the Larkmoor deploy pipeline only. Before escalating, confirm which build is serving traffic. The current build token appears below.

pipeline stamp: htk4_66df

# Break-glass: Spokeshift Rebalancer

Scope: support team only. Use when the Spokeshift dispatch console is down and dock overflow alerts exceed 20 minutes. Break-glass grants direct write access to truck routing for one hour, fully audited. Steps: page the on-call lead, open the sealed access card in the ops cabinet, log the incident number first. Access auto-revokes; do not extend manually. The emergency console will reject the access card unless you also enter the recovery passphrase below.

recovery phrase for yahog-yadug: rusix-kelox-holwyn-julix-kasok-sorius-zorok